Despite the promising growth, the Romania Particle Size Analysis Market faces notable restraints. The high cost associated with advanced analytical equipment serves as a substantial barrier for smaller companies and research institutions. Furthermore, there exists a significant gap in the availability of professionals who possess the necessary expertise to effectively utilize such sophisticated technologies. Compounding these challenges is the lack of standardized testing methodologies and regulations, which can lead to inconsistencies in data collection and results interpretation across different industries.
The trend towards digitalization and automation is reshaping the particle size analysis landscape in Romania. Newer instruments equipped with automated features are offering faster analysis times and better data accuracy. Moreover, there is a growing demand for portable and user-friendly devices, enhancing accessibility for various industries like chemicals, food processing, and pharmaceuticals. Techniques such as laser diffraction and dynamic light scattering are not only becoming more prevalent but are also advancing in reliability and versatility, further driving the market forward.

The Romanian government plays a critical role in the Particle Size Analysis Market by promoting standardization and quality control. Regulatory bodies, such as the National Institute for Measurement and Testing, are responsible for enforcing rigorous standards that ensure the reliability of particle size analysis methodologies. Additionally, there are initiatives aimed at encouraging research and development, offering grants and funding opportunities to foster innovation and advance particle size analysis technologies. These efforts create a supportive environment for market growth and ensure high-quality standards.
